A White Russian, living in Paris, he is not the most obvious immigrant to the Mother Country. But there is a way - if Psar will only collude with the KGB in a dazzling plot to confound both the dissident movement and Western liberals alike. Psar must agree, and so begins a nightmare of manipulation and obscure but increasing danger, as the steely web of the KGB's all-pervasive disinformation network is revealed in its ruthless complexity.
